Stricture, n.

    1. Animadversion, censure, criticism, critical remark.
    2. (Med.) Contraction (of some duct, as the œsophagus), drawing.

Stride, n. Long step.

Stride, v. n. Take long steps.

Stride, v. a. Bestride.

Stridor, n. [L.] Grating, creaking, jarring, harsh sound.

Stridulous, a. Grating, harsh, creaking.

Strife, n.

    1. Contention, contest, conflict, struggle, quarrel, discord.
    2. Contrariety, opposition, disagreement.
    3. Emulation, competition.

Strike, v. a.

    1. Smite, beat, hit, knock, pound, give a blow to.
    2. Slap, smite, buffet, beat, pound, thump, cuff.
    3. Cast, dash, hurl.
    4. Impress, imprint, stamp.
    5. Mint, coin.
    6. Thrust, shoot.
